Brownie Cookies with Chocolate Chips (Printable Version)

Chewy and fudgy cookies made using brownie mix, studded with chocolate chips for a rich treat.

# Ingredient List:

→ Dry Ingredients

01 - 1 box brownie mix (18-19 oz)

→ Wet Ingredients

02 - 2 large eggs
03 - 1/3 cup vegetable oil

→ Add-ins

04 - 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ips

# Step-by-Step Instructions:

01 - Preheat oven to 350°F.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
02 - In a large mixing bowl, combine brownie mix, eggs, and vegetable oil. Mix until a thick, sticky dough forms.
03 - Stir in chocolate chips until evenly distributed throughout the dough.
04 - Using a tablespoon or cookie scoop, drop rounded balls of dough onto prepared baking sheets, spacing them approximately 2 inches apart.
05 - Bake for 9-11 minutes until edges are set and centers appear slightly underbaked.
06 - Allow cookies to cool on baking sheet for 5 minutes, then transfer to wire rack for complete cooling.

02 -
  • Do not overbake – cookies will continue to set as they cool and should look slightly underdone when removed from the oven
  • Space cookies at least 2 inches apart as they spread during baking
  • For uniform cookies, use a cookie scoop rather than a spoon
  • Let cookies cool on the baking sheet for the full 5 minutes before transferring to prevent breaking
  • Always check your brownie mix ingredients for potential allergens, as formulations vary by brand
